PylRS enzyme charges
Explanation
PylRS pyrrolysyl-tRNA synthetase encoded by pylS gene is class IIc aminoacyl-tRNA synthetase responsible for specifically charging tRNAPyl with pyrrolysine and synthetic analogues. Unlike most synthetases recognizing anticodon nucleotides, PylRS identity relies on acceptor stem features, discriminator base, and variable region, permitting retention of amber anticodon CUA required for suppression. Active site harbors deep hydrophobic cavity accommodating bulky pyrroline ring while excluding lysine via steric and electrostatic discrimination. ATP activates lysine carboxylate as adenylate transferred to tRNAPyl A76. Orthogonal PylRS-tRNAPyl pair functions in diverse hosts without cross-reacting, forming foundation for genetic code expansion technology enabling site-specific noncanonical amino acid insertion efficiently.
